About

Daniele Apiletti is a scholar working on Artificial Intelligence, Information Systems and Computer Networks and Communications. According to data from OpenAlex, Daniele Apiletti has authored 48 papers receiving a total of 526 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 22 papers in Artificial Intelligence, 10 papers in Information Systems and 9 papers in Computer Networks and Communications. Recurrent topics in Daniele Apiletti's work include Data Mining Algorithms and Applications (8 papers), Data Stream Mining Techniques (7 papers) and Anomaly Detection Techniques and Applications (6 papers). Daniele Apiletti is often cited by papers focused on Data Mining Algorithms and Applications (8 papers), Data Stream Mining Techniques (7 papers) and Anomaly Detection Techniques and Applications (6 papers). Daniele Apiletti collaborates with scholars based in Italy, France and China. Daniele Apiletti's co-authors include Tania Cerquitelli, Elena Baralis, Giulia Bruno, Paolo Garza, Enrico Macii, Giovanni Malnati, Silvia Chiusano, Luca Cagliero, Vincenzo D’Elia and Alberto Macii and has published in prestigious journals such as Scientific Reports, Expert Systems with Applications and IEEE Access.
